Skip to main content
Didit Raises $7.5M to Build the Infrastructure for Identity and Fraud
Didit
Back to blog
Blog · January 26, 2026

Identity Verification APIs in Canada: A Comprehensive Guide

Navigate the Canadian identity verification landscape with ease. Learn about regulations, best practices, and how to choose the right API for your business needs.

By DiditUpdated
identity-verification-api-canada-12716.png

Stringent Regulations Canada has strict regulations for identity verification, including PIPEDA and FINTRAC guidelines, which impact how businesses collect and process personal information.

Evolving Threat Landscape Fraudulent activities are becoming more sophisticated, necessitating advanced identity verification solutions that can detect and prevent various types of fraud.

Importance of User Experience A seamless verification process is crucial for minimizing user drop-off rates and maintaining a positive customer experience.

Didit's Solution Didit offers a modular, AI-native identity verification platform with free core KYC, enabling businesses in Canada to meet compliance requirements, combat fraud, and optimize user experience.

Understanding Identity Verification in Canada

Identity verification is a critical process for businesses operating in Canada, ensuring compliance with regulations like the Personal Information Protection and Electronic Documents Act (PIPEDA) and the Proceeds of Crime (Money Laundering) and Terrorist Financing Act (PCMLTFA), which is overseen by FINTRAC. These regulations mandate that businesses verify the identities of their customers to prevent fraud, money laundering, and other illicit activities. An Identity Verification API streamlines this process by automating the verification of identity documents and biometric data.

For example, a fintech company offering online lending services in Canada must verify the identities of its applicants to comply with KYC (Know Your Customer) regulations. Using an Identity Verification API, the company can quickly and accurately verify the applicant's identity by scanning their driver's license and performing a liveness check to ensure they are who they claim to be.

Key Features of an Effective Identity Verification API

When selecting an Identity Verification API for your business in Canada, consider the following key features:

  • Document Verification: Supports a wide range of Canadian identity documents, including driver's licenses, passports, and permanent resident cards. Didit's ID Verification supports 190+ countries and 14,000+ document types.
  • Biometric Verification: Incorporates facial recognition and liveness detection to prevent identity fraud. Didit's Passive & Active Liveness detection ensures users are real and present.
  • Data Security and Privacy: Complies with Canadian privacy laws, ensuring the secure handling of personal information.
  • AML Screening: Integrates with AML databases to screen customers against sanctions lists and politically exposed persons (PEPs). Didit's AML Screening & Monitoring helps you stay compliant.
  • Ease of Integration: Offers a well-documented API and SDKs for easy integration into your existing systems.

For instance, an online gaming platform in Canada needs to verify the age of its users to comply with provincial regulations. The platform can use an Identity Verification API to scan the user's driver's license and extract their date of birth, ensuring that only users of legal age are allowed to participate. Didit's Age Estimation is a privacy-preserving way to verify age.

Navigating Canadian Regulations for Identity Verification

Businesses operating in Canada must adhere to several key regulations when implementing identity verification processes:

  • PIPEDA: Governs the collection, use, and disclosure of personal information in the private sector.
  • PCMLTFA: Requires businesses in certain sectors to verify the identities of their customers and report suspicious transactions.
  • Provincial Privacy Laws: Provinces like Alberta, British Columbia, and Quebec have their own privacy laws that may apply.

For example, a real estate company in British Columbia must comply with both PIPEDA and the province's Personal Information Protection Act (PIPA) when collecting and verifying the identities of its clients. The company needs to obtain consent from clients before collecting their personal information and ensure that the information is stored securely.

Best Practices for Implementing Identity Verification APIs in Canada

To ensure a smooth and effective implementation of Identity Verification APIs in Canada, follow these best practices:

  • Choose a reputable provider: Select a provider with a proven track record of accuracy, reliability, and compliance. Didit is the AI-native identity infrastructure.
  • Implement robust security measures: Protect sensitive data with encryption, access controls, and regular security audits.
  • Obtain consent: Obtain explicit consent from users before collecting and processing their personal information.
  • Provide clear and transparent privacy policies: Clearly explain how you collect, use, and protect user data.
  • Monitor and update your processes: Regularly review and update your identity verification processes to stay ahead of evolving fraud threats and regulatory changes.

How Didit Helps

Didit offers a comprehensive Identity Verification platform designed to meet the unique needs of businesses in Canada. Our AI-native platform provides a modular approach to identity verification, allowing you to select the specific checks and features you need, without being locked into a rigid, one-size-fits-all solution. Didit's free core KYC enables you to start verifying identities without upfront costs.

Key features of Didit's platform include:

  • ID Verification: Verify identity documents from 190+ countries and 14,000+ document types with our advanced OCR and machine learning technology.
  • Passive & Active Liveness: Prevent fraud with our robust liveness detection capabilities, ensuring that users are real and present.
  • AML Screening & Monitoring: Stay compliant with Canadian regulations by screening customers against global sanctions lists and PEP databases.
  • Modular Architecture: Customize your identity verification workflows with our flexible, plug-and-play modules.

Didit's developer-first approach, with clean REST APIs and comprehensive documentation, makes it easy to integrate our platform into your existing systems. Plus, our free core KYC and transparent pricing ensure that you only pay for what you need.

Ready to Get Started?

Ready to see Didit in action? Get a free demo today.

Start verifying identities for free with Didit's free tier.

Infrastructure for identity and fraud.

One API for KYC, KYB, Transaction Monitoring, and Wallet Screening. Integrate in 5 minutes.

Ask an AI to summarise this page
Identity Verification API in Canada: A Complete Guide.